#7bdfa5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7bdfa5 is composed of 48.2% red, 87.5% green and 64.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 26%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 145.2 degrees, a saturation of 61% and a lightness of 67.8%. #7bdfa5 color hex could be obtained by blending #f6ffff with #00bf4b.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

Shades and Tints of #7bdfa5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020a06 is the darkest color, while #f9fef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#7bdfa5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a7b3ac is the less saturated color, while #5bffa0 is the most saturated one.
